The NT31/NT31C can be connected to the host by the following 7 types of
communications methods can be used to communicate with a host.
• Host link
• NT Link (1:1)
• NT Link (1:N)
• High-speed NT Link (1:N)
The NT31/NT31C has the following two ports, either of which can be used for
communications with the host, depending on the requirements.
• Serial port A (exclusively for RS-232C, 9-pin connector)
• Serial port B (RS-232C/RS-422A (selectable), 25-pin connector)
The method for setting the communications method for communications with
the host is described here.
For details on setting the communications conditions for a bar code reader,
refer to 6-10 Setting the Bar Code Reader Input Function.
• Apart from the host, it is also possible to connect the Support Tool or a
bar code reader to serial port A. When a bar code reader is connected at
serial port A, the host must be connected at serial port B. When serial
port A is being used for communications with the host, the host must be
disconnected so that the Support Tool can be connected.
• There are four memory switch setting screens. The conditions for commu-
nications with the host are set on the fourth screen (the screen on which
4/4 is displayed). For details on setting memory switches other than those
for setting the conditions for communications with the host, refer to 6-9
System Settings.
